Vertical Deployment Notes:
The concept of total quality management refers to the fact that overall organization is involved in quality activities. Vertical deployment is a type of quality deployment in an organization which focuses on involving all the levels of the organization in quality related activities. An organization has different levels according to the organizational hierarchy/design i.e. top management, middle management (department heads or branch managers) and low level management (supervisors). Below the low level management, workers perform the day to day tasks. It is important to involve everyone in quality activities from top level to the workers. Workers must be given autonomy to inspect the quality at the workstations, the supervisors perform the overall quality control e.g. control charts. The middle managers set objectives of quality in their respective departments while the top management incorporates quality in strategic management.
